Sen. Allen receives perfect score on annual Oklahoma Conservative Index

OKLHOMA CITY – State Sen. Mark Allen has received a score of 100 percent on the 41st annual Oklahoma Conservative Index.  Allen, R-Spiro, was one of only four members of the State Legislature to receive a perfect score. 

In addition to his perfect voting record on conservative issues, Allen was also the authored of one of the ten bills that resulted in this year’s index ratings.

“I was proud to be the Senate principal author of HB 2591.  This bill prohibits the state from granting Medicaid funding to any healthcare provider that has failed to report statutory rape as required by mandatory child-abuse reporting laws,” Allen said.  “Child molesters sometimes use abortion to help cover up their crimes.  This measure is a powerful tool to get more providers to comply with the law.”

The ratings were based on votes on key legislative votes as determined by the membership of the Oklahoma Conservative Political Action Committee. The issues included protecting free speech, the right to keep and bear arms, protecting life, opposing government overreach, against subsidizing businesses and in opposition to revisionist history.

Other legislators receiving perfect scores for the 2019 session were Sen. Nathan Dahm, R-Broken Arrow, Rep. Tom Gann, R-Inola, and Rep. Jim Olsen, R-Roland.
